画像認識技術とは何か
画像認識技術は、コンピュータが画像を解析し、理解するための重要な技術です。
画像認識技術は、コンピュータビジョンの一部として、画像や動画を分析し、特定の物体やパターンを検出、分類する技術です。この技術は、カメラやセンサーから取得した画像データを処理し、意味のある情報を抽出することを目的としています。例えば、写真の中に人や物体が写っているかどうかを判断することができます。
この技術の背景には、長年の研究と進歩があり、特に機械学習や深層学習の発展が大きな役割を果たしています。深層学習は、人工神経ネットワークを用いてデータを処理する手法で、特に大量のデータを扱う際に高い精度を発揮します。これにより、画像認識の精度と速度が向上しました。
具体的な仕組みとしては、まず画像がデジタルデータに変換され、その後、特徴抽出と呼ばれるプロセスで特定のパターンや形状が識別されます。次に、識別された特徴を基に、物体が何であるかを判断します。このプロセスでは、教師あり学習(正しいラベル付けがされたデータを用いて学習)と教師なし学習(ラベルなしデータからパターンを発見)の両方が利用されます。
この技術は、日常生活のあらゆる場面で活用されています。例えば、スマートフォンのカメラに搭載されている顔認識機能や、自動運転車の障害物認識などがその一例です。これにより、ユーザーは便利で安全な生活を享受しています。
ただし、画像認識技術には注意が必要な点もあります。例えば、誤認識やデータの偏りによる問題が発生することがあります。特に、学習に使用するデータが特定の条件に偏っていると、新たな状況での判断が難しくなることがあります。また、プライバシーの観点からも、個人の顔や情報を扱う際には慎重な対応が求められます。
画像認識技術の仕組み
この章では、画像認識技術の基本的な仕組みを詳しく解説します。
画像認識技術の基本的な仕組みは、主にデータの取得、前処理、特徴抽出、分類の4つのステップから成り立っています。
まず、画像データの取得では、カメラやセンサーを使用して、対象物の画像をデジタルデータとして取得します。この段階では、撮影条件や環境が大きく影響するため、明るさや解像度に注意が必要です。
次に、前処理の段階では、取得した画像を適切な形式に変換します。この処理には、ノイズの除去や、画像のリサイズ、色空間の変換が含まれます。これにより、後の処理が行いやすくなります。
特徴抽出では、画像の重要な情報を抽出します。このプロセスでは、エッジやテクスチャといった特徴を識別します。最近では、深層学習を用いた畳み込みニューラルネットワーク(CNN)が広く使用されており、画像内のパターンを自動的に学習し、特徴を抽出する能力が高まっています。
最後に分類のステップでは、抽出された特徴を基に画像を分類します。ここでは、物体認識や顔認識などが行われ、特定の物体が何であるかを判断します。この段階では、機械学習のアルゴリズムが用いられ、学習済みモデルに基づいて判断を行います。
この技術の進化により、画像認識の精度は飛躍的に向上していますが、依然として限界も存在します。特に、異なる環境や条件での認識精度に関する研究が続けられています。
実用例:画像認識技術の活用
画像認識技術は、さまざまな分野で実用化されており、その応用は広がっています。
画像認識技術の実用例は多岐にわたり、特に以下のような分野で活用されています。
1. 自動運転車: 自動運転技術では、周囲の環境を認識するために画像認識が必須です。車両はカメラを用いて道路標識や障害物、歩行者を認識し、安全な運転を実現します。
2. 医療: 医療分野では、画像認識技術がX線やMRI画像の解析に使用されています。これにより、病変の早期発見や診断の精度向上が期待されています。
3. セキュリティ: 顔認識技術は、監視カメラやスマートフォンのアンロック機能に利用されています。これにより、不正アクセスを防ぎ、セキュリティを強化します。
4. 小売業: 店舗での顧客分析や商品認識に利用され、顧客の行動パターンを分析することで、マーケティング戦略の最適化に役立てられています。
5. 農業: 農業分野でも、作物の健康状態をモニタリングするためにドローンを使用し、画像認識技術で病気や害虫の早期発見が行われています。
これらの活用例からもわかるように、画像認識技術は私たちの生活に深く浸透しており、効率性や利便性を向上させる重要な役割を果たしています。しかし、導入時にはデータの偏りやプライバシーへの配慮が必要です。
画像認識技術に関する誤解と注意点
画像認識技術には多くの利点がありますが、同時に誤解されやすい点や注意点も存在します。
画像認識技術は非常に有用ですが、いくつかの誤解が存在します。例えば、すべての画像を完璧に認識できるという期待は誤りです。実際には、環境や条件によって認識精度が大きく変わるため、特定の状況下では誤認識が発生する可能性があります。
また、データの質が結果に大きな影響を与えるため、学習に使用されるデータセットの選定が重要です。偏ったデータや不十分なデータで学習させた場合、新たな環境での認識精度が低下することがあります。このため、データの多様性や質を確認することが重要です。
さらに、プライバシーの観点からも注意が必要です。顔認識技術を使用する場合、個人情報の取り扱いやプライバシー保護についての法律や倫理基準に従うことが求められます。不適切なデータ管理は、法的な問題を引き起こす可能性があります。
このような課題を理解し、適切に対処することで、画像認識技術をより効果的に活用することができます。正しい知識を持って利用することが、成功に繋がるでしょう。
関連用語との違い:画像認識技術とその周辺技術
画像認識技術は関連する用語と混同されることが多いため、その違いを理解することが重要です。
画像認識技術は、しばしば他の関連用語と混同されることがあります。ここでは、いくつかの代表的な用語との違いを説明します。
1. コンピュータビジョン: 画像認識はコンピュータビジョンの一部であり、視覚データを解析するための技術全般を指します。コンピュータビジョンは、画像認識だけでなく、物体追跡や3D再構成なども含まれます。
2. 機械学習: 画像認識技術は、機械学習の手法を用いて実現されます。機械学習は、データからパターンを学習するアルゴリズム全般を指し、画像認識はその応用の一つです。
3. 深層学習: 深層学習は、機械学習の中でも特に多層のニューラルネットワークを用いた学習手法です。画像認識においては、深層学習が特に重要な役割を果たしており、CNNが多用されています。
これらの用語の違いを理解することで、画像認識技術の位置付けを明確にし、より深い理解が得られます。関連技術との組み合わせによって、より高度なシステムを構築することが可能です。
以上で、画像認識技術の基本と実用例についての解説を終わります。この技術が私たちの生活に与える影響を理解し、活用方法を考えることが、今後の発展に繋がるでしょう。


